Product Introduction

Overview

The BZX84C3V9LT116 is a zener diode manufactured by ROHM Semiconductor, designed for voltage regulation applications. This component is part of the BZX84 series, known for its reliability and precision in stabilizing voltages. The BZX84C3V9LT116 is specifically rated for a zener voltage of 3.9V and is suitable for a wide range of electronic circuits requiring stable voltage references.

Key Specifications

SpecificationValue
Zener Voltage (Vz)3.9 V
Power Dissipation (Pd)0.25 W
Reverse Leakage Current (Ir) @ Vr3 µA @ 1 V
Operating Temperature (Tj)-40°C to 150°C
Mounting TypeSurface Mount
Package TypeSSD3 (SOT-23)
Impedance (Max) (Zzt)90 Ohms

Applications

The BZX84C3V9LT116 zener diode is versatile and can be used in various applications requiring stable voltage references. These include:

  • Voltage regulation circuits
  • Overvoltage protection circuits
  • Signal clipping and clamping circuits
  • Reference voltage sources in analog circuits
  • Power supply circuits requiring stable voltage outputs
